摘要
The use of portable technological resources in general and smartphones in particular, is a growing social phenomenon in the last decade, especially among the younger generations. From the diversity of media and applications it offers, and especially with its capabilities in communication and management of information and media, smartphones are seen as a great educational potential. Such capabilities led to the development of the mobile learning concept. This paper proposes a classification of use profiles of smartphones from a representative sample of students and teachers of the Autonomous University of Baja California (UABC), Mexico. It performed a cluster analysis (K-Means Clusters). The results indicate that advanced use profiles relate to a higher percentage of educational use assigned to the smartphones, higher self-concept to the use of technology in general, a better management of English language and higher levels of expertise (frequency, perception and ability) of use of these resources.
